Transaction 324ade8609eb37bb4b169a1df44d5fbc5befa7f4a9dabe4a2a9a4e433345b6e7

7 Input
2 Outputs
  • 324ade8609eb37bb4b169a1df44d5fbc5befa7f4a9dabe4a2a9a4e433345b6e7:0
  • value  3599000
    address  3Fsvma8F3jo3vhsYAeKsx35zsKuy4gnFkH
  • 324ade8609eb37bb4b169a1df44d5fbc5befa7f4a9dabe4a2a9a4e433345b6e7:1
  • value  974394
    address  38vJ8G4o5uHcWHExeQpJcnfxgW5MbzPQmq